    The free group with two generators a and b is composed of all finite strings that are formed from the four symbols a, a−1, b and b−1 given that no a is directly next to an a−1 and no b is directly next to a b−1. Two such strings can be concatenated and converted into a string of this type by repeatedly replacing the "forbidden" substrings with the empty string. For example: abab−1a−1 concatenated with abab−1a yields abab−1a−1abab−1a, which contains the substring a−1a underlined in the example, and so the “forbidden” string gets cancelled and reduced to abab−1bab−1a, which again contains the substring b−1b underlined in the example, which then gets reduced to abaab−1a.
